Different Types of Custom Gaskets
There are two main types of gaskets. Gaskets for pressurized systems most typically are those used in piping. These can be made from a number of different materials depending on the needs of the application. Gaskets for non-pressurized systems include door seals, electrical enclosure seals, and other similar products. These gaskets are more commonly made from softer materials such as foams or sponges.
Custom Gasket Materials
Again, the type of custom gasket material you’ll require will depend upon the specific application that you’re using it for. However, when choosing a custom gasket manufacturer, it’s always best to go with one that offers a wide variety of materials to choose from, such as metal, soft plastics such as PTFE, and rubber such as Neoprene, Silicone, and Viton FKM. Some applications may require a compressed gasket material, such as Durlon and Durlon . Chemical and food applications may require a PTFE based material such as Durlon or Durlon . | 5 Key Benefits and Applications of Silicone Gaskets
Silicone gaskets are resistant to UV, ozone, water, and corrosion, and they provide excellent performance across a wide range of temperatures. These flexible, durable, and resistant sealing solutions deliver various benefits that make them ideal for use in several industries and applications.
Benefits of Silicone Gaskets
Silicone gaskets provide the following advantages:
- Thermal stability. Silicone gaskets can withstand temperatures between -40 and 230° C. They remain flexible at both low and high temperatures without becoming brittle or losing their shape and durability.
- FDA approved. Silicone is an FDA-approved material, meaning silicone gaskets can be used in industries such as food processing, healthcare, medical, and others that require non-toxic materials.
- Environmental resistance. High-temperature silicone gaskets are flame-retardant for use in high-heat applications like telecommunications and mass transportation. They are ideal for outdoor applications due to their resistance to water, UV, ozone, and various temperatures. Silicone gaskets can also hold up to various chemicals, including solvents, oil, acids, bases, and more.
- Durability. Due to its resistive properties, silicone offers excellent durability. This makes them a cost-effective option because they can last a long time without showing wear or requiring maintenance.
- Electrically conductive. Silicone gaskets conduct electricity, allowing them to provide electromagnetic interference (EMI) shielding for electrical components.

Food Processing
The food industry depends on FDA or food-grade silicone gaskets for various processing applications to ensure compliance with health and safety standards. Silicone is a popular choice in this industry due to its excellent sealing properties and high temperature rating. Various food processing machines and equipment rely on silicone gaskets, such as cake mixers and dough mixers in industrial bakeries.
Oil & Gas
Silicone gaskets resist oils, fuels, and a range of chemicals. The oil and gas industry depends on silicone materials like fluorosilicone gaskets to withstand extreme temperatures and seal oil, fuel, and coolant. Fluorosilicone resists wear and abrasion, making it suitable for static and dynamic sealing applications.
Aerospace
The aerospace industry relies on silicone gaskets to seal aircraft and space shuttle components, such as engine parts, vent ducts, door and window seals, and more. Aircraft equipment must not fail during operation, and silicone gaskets deliver the reliability necessary for the harsh conditions aircraft components face. Silicone gaskets resist ozone, UV rays, and extreme temperatures, making them preferred for aircraft.
Transportation
The strength, durability, and stability of silicone rubber gaskets make them ideal for industrial, commercial, and consumer vehicles as well as buses, trains, and heavy machinery. Silicone gaskets can dampen vibration and seal out external factors, providing a high-performance seal for radiators, HVAC components, interior doors, and electrical enclosures.
Medical & Healthcare
Silicone gaskets are ideal for medical and healthcare applications. The material resists the growth of bacteria and repels moisture, making it suitable for sealing medical equipment and prosthetics. Silicone is biologically inert and non-toxic, and its thermal stability means it can be sterilized and stored at high temperatures. Silicone gaskets also pass biocompatibility testing, meaning they can be used in various medical devices that come into contact with human skin.
Construction
Building and construction applications rely on silicone gaskets to seal doors, windows, and electrical equipment enclosures. Silicone is ideal for providing a watertight seal, and it is perfect for various outdoor construction applications due to its ability to withstand UV rays, weather, ozone, and various temperatures.
Electronics
Silicone gaskets are suitable for a variety of electronic devices and equipment. They can keep water from entering the device and protect the components from heat, corrosion, and EMI.
